Features
Supports any frequency from
100 kHz to 250 MHz
Two selectable output frequencies
Low-jitter operation
Short lead times: <2 weeks
AT-cut fundamental mode crystal
ensures high reliability/low aging
High power supply noise rejection
1% control voltage linearity
Available CMOS, LVPECL,
LVDS, and HCSL outputs
Optional 1:2 CMOS fanout buffer
3.3 and 2.5 V supply options
Industry-standard 5x7, 3.2x5, and
2.5x3.2 mm packages
Pb-free/RoHS-compliant
Selectable Kv (60, 90, 120,
150 ppm/V)

Description
The Si516 dual frequency VCXO utilizes Silicon Laboratories' advanced PLL
technology to provide any frequency from 100 kHz to 250 MHz. Unlike a
traditional VCXO where a different crystal is required for each output
frequency, the Si516 uses one fixed crystal and Silicon Labs’ proprietary
synthesizer to generate any frequency across this range. This IC-based
approach allows the crystal resonator to provide enhanced reliability,
improved mechanical robustness, and excellent stability. In addition, this
solution provides superior control voltage linearity and supply noise
rejection, improving PLL stability and simplifying low jitter PLL design in
noisy environments. The Si516 is factory-configurable for a wide variety of
user specifications, including frequency, supply voltage, output format,
tuning slope and stability. Specific configurations are factory-programmed at
time of shipment, eliminating long lead times and non-recurring engineering
charges associated with custom frequency oscillators.
